Add READ_PHONE_NUMBER permission

READ_PHONE_NUMBER allows only access to the phone number and not all the
other things that READ_PHONE_STATE allows access to. READ_PHONE_NUMBER
will be accessible to ephemeral apps while READ_PHONE_STATE will no
longer be.

Test: Verified that getLine1Number works with READ_PHONE_NUMBER from an
epemheral app
Test: cts-tradefed run cts -m CtsPermission2TestCases
